Hardening Shared Linux Hosting Against Malware Injections

Introduction to Shared Linux Hosting Security

As the digital landscape continues to evolve, the importance of securing shared Linux hosting accounts has never been more pressing. With the rise of structural malware injections, it’s essential for web hosting providers and users to take proactive measures to harden their shared hosting infrastructure. In this article, we’ll delve into the latest developments and provide a comprehensive security infrastructure checklist for hardening shared Linux hosting accounts against structural malware injections.

Understanding Structural Malware Injections

Structural malware injections refer to a type of attack where malicious code is injected into the underlying structure of a website or application, often through vulnerabilities in the hosting environment. This can include exploits in the Linux operating system, web server software, or other components of the hosting stack. Once injected, the malware can spread rapidly, compromising the security and integrity of the entire hosting environment.

Types of Structural Malware Injections

There are several types of structural malware injections that can affect shared Linux hosting accounts, including:

  • Rootkit infections: These are malicious programs that hide the presence of an attacker on a system, often by modifying system files and logs.
  • Web shell exploits: These involve the use of malicious scripts to gain unauthorized access to a web server, often through vulnerabilities in web applications.
  • File inclusion vulnerabilities: These occur when an attacker is able to inject malicious code into a website or application through vulnerabilities in file inclusion mechanisms.

Security Infrastructure Checklist

To harden shared Linux hosting accounts against structural malware injections, the following security infrastructure checklist should be implemented:

  1. Regular Security Updates and Patches: Ensure that all components of the hosting environment, including the Linux operating system, web server software, and other applications, are kept up-to-date with the latest security patches and updates.
  2. Firewall Configuration: Implement a robust firewall configuration to restrict incoming and outgoing traffic, and block malicious IP addresses and ports.
  3. Intrusion Detection and Prevention Systems: Deploy intrusion detection and prevention systems to monitor and block suspicious activity, and alert administrators to potential security threats.
  4. Access Control and Authentication: Implement robust access control and authentication mechanisms, including strong passwords, two-factor authentication, and role-based access control.
  5. Regular Security Audits and Scans: Perform regular security audits and scans to identify vulnerabilities and weaknesses in the hosting environment, and address them promptly.

Best Practices for Secure Configuration

In addition to the security infrastructure checklist, the following best practices should be implemented to ensure secure configuration of shared Linux hosting accounts:

  • Use secure protocols for communication, such as HTTPS and SFTP.
  • Disable unnecessary services and features to reduce the attack surface.
  • Use strong passwords and authentication mechanisms for all users and services.
  • Implement a least privilege access model to restrict user privileges to the minimum required.
  • Regularly review and update configuration files and settings to ensure they are secure and up-to-date.

Case Studies and Real-World Examples

To illustrate the importance of hardening shared Linux hosting accounts against structural malware injections, consider the following case studies and real-world examples:

In 2019, a major web hosting provider suffered a significant security breach, resulting in the compromise of thousands of customer accounts. The breach was attributed to a vulnerability in the hosting environment, which allowed attackers to inject malicious code and gain unauthorized access to customer data.

In another example, a popular e-commerce platform was compromised by a structural malware injection, resulting in the theft of sensitive customer data and financial information. The attack was attributed to a vulnerability in the platform’s web application, which allowed attackers to inject malicious code and gain unauthorized access to customer data.

Lessons Learned and Takeaways

These case studies and real-world examples highlight the importance of hardening shared Linux hosting accounts against structural malware injections. The key takeaways include:

  • The importance of regular security updates and patches to prevent vulnerabilities.
  • The need for robust access control and authentication mechanisms to prevent unauthorized access.
  • The importance of regular security audits and scans to identify and address vulnerabilities.
  • The need for a least privilege access model to restrict user privileges and prevent lateral movement.

Conclusion and Call to Action

In conclusion, hardening shared Linux hosting accounts against structural malware injections requires a comprehensive security infrastructure checklist, best practices for secure configuration, and regular security audits and scans. By following these guidelines and implementing the recommended security measures, web hosting providers and users can significantly reduce the risk of security breaches and protect their data and applications.

If you’re concerned about the security of your shared Linux hosting account, don’t wait until it’s too late. Take proactive measures to harden your hosting environment and protect your data and applications. Contact your web hosting provider today to learn more about their security measures and how you can work together to ensure the security and integrity of your hosting environment.

Photo by Dan Nelson (via Pexels)

Leave a Comment

Your email address will not be published. Required fields are marked *

Scroll to Top